iRobot Roomba Vac Essential Robot Vacuum vs Shark AI Ultra Robot Self-Empty

The iRobot Roomba Vac Essential Robot Vacuum is the budget option here, perfect for those who want a straightforward cleaning experience without breaking the bank. In real-world use, the Shark AI Ultra's self-empty base can hold debris for up to 60 days, which is a game-changer for busy households. With its LiDAR navigation, it maps your space efficiently, ensuring thorough coverage every time it cleans, making it a better investment for long-term convenience. Key specs: Weight: 93.44 oz vs 104.48 oz and Self-Empty Capacity: 60 days vs none.

Key spec differences

Only the specs that differ are shown here. Winners are highlighted when the data is clear.

Cleaning4 specs
Suction PowerKey
iRobot Roomba Vac Essential Robot Vacuum
Not specified (3 suction power levels)
Shark AI Ultra Robot Self-Empty
Not specified (Features UltraClean Mode™ for deep cleaning).
Dustbin Capacity
iRobot Roomba Vac Essential Robot Vacuum
0.10 gal (approx. 400 mL)
Shark AI Ultra Robot Self-Empty
Robot: approx. 0.08 gal; Base: 60-day capacity (Bagless HEPA bin).
Brush System
iRobot Roomba Vac Essential Robot Vacuum
3-Stage Cleaning System with Multi-Surface V-shaped main brush + Edge-Sweeping brush.
Shark AI Ultra Robot Self-Empty
Self-Cleaning Brushroll (PowerFins) designed to prevent hair wrap + dual spinning side brushes.
Carpet Boost
iRobot Roomba Vac Essential Robot Vacuum
No automatic boost (Manual control: 3 suction levels).
Shark AI Ultra Robot Self-Empty
No automatic suction boost (Manual 'UltraClean Mode' increases coverage and intensity).
Navigation4 specs
NavigationKey
iRobot Roomba Vac Essential Robot Vacuum
Smart navigation (Gyroscopes/Optical) cleans in neat rows; sensors navigate around furniture and avoid stairs.
Shark AI Ultra Robot Self-Empty
Matrix Clean Navigation (LIDAR) with 360° vision; cleans in a precision grid (matrix) pattern.
Obstacle Avoidance
iRobot Roomba Vac Essential Robot Vacuum
Basic sensor-based avoidance for furniture/stairs (no camera/LiDAR AI object recognition).
Shark AI Ultra Robot Self-Empty
LiDAR-based object detection (avoids walls/furniture, but lacks active camera/AI small object recognition).
Mapping
iRobot Roomba Vac Essential Robot Vacuum
Clean Map® report (View-only coverage report in iRobot Home App; no persistent mapping).
Shark AI Ultra Robot Self-Empty
Yes (Precision Home Mapping via SharkClean app; supports room selection and No-Go Zones).
Multi-Floor
iRobot Roomba Vac Essential Robot Vacuum
No (Does not store maps)
Shark AI Ultra Robot Self-Empty
Yes (Supports storage of up to 3 floor maps).
Battery2 specs
RuntimeKey
iRobot Roomba Vac Essential Robot Vacuum
Up to 120 min
Shark AI Ultra Robot Self-Empty
Up to 120 min (in Eco/Standard mode)
Battery
iRobot Roomba Vac Essential Robot Vacuum
Lithium-ion (2600 mAh)
Shark AI Ultra Robot Self-Empty
Lithium-ion (Capacity not specified)
Dock2 specs
Auto Empty
iRobot Roomba Vac Essential Robot Vacuum
No
Shark AI Ultra Robot Self-Empty
Yes (Bagless HEPA Self-Empty Base; holds up to 60 days).
Dock Type
iRobot Roomba Vac Essential Robot Vacuum
Charging Dock (Standard Home Base)
Shark AI Ultra Robot Self-Empty
XL HEPA Self-Empty Base (Bagless)
Design2 specs
Noise Level
iRobot Roomba Vac Essential Robot Vacuum
Not specified
Shark AI Ultra Robot Self-Empty
Approx. 70 dB
Height
iRobot Roomba Vac Essential Robot Vacuum
3.15"
Shark AI Ultra Robot Self-Empty
3.5"
Smart1 specs
App Features
iRobot Roomba Vac Essential Robot Vacuum
iRobot Home App: Clean While I'm Away, suggested schedules, Clean Map® report, spot cleaning.
Shark AI Ultra Robot Self-Empty
SharkClean App: Schedule, Select Rooms, No-Go Zones, UltraClean Mode™, Report, Recharge & Resume.

Which one is better?

The Shark AI Ultra Robot Self-Empty is the better buy for most people - its impressive self-empty feature lasts 60 days, making cleanup a breeze. That said, grab the iRobot Roomba Vac Essential Robot Vacuum if you want to save money and prefer a simpler design without the frills.

Who should buy each?

Choose the iRobot Roomba Vac Essential Robot Vacuum if: you want a budget-friendly option without fancy features, you prefer straightforward operation, or you have a small living space. (93.44 oz weight)
Choose the Shark AI Ultra Robot Self-Empty if: you want a hassle-free cleaning experience with self-emptying capability, you have allergies and benefit from HEPA filtration, or you need efficient navigation for larger homes. (104.48 oz weight)
